What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Statistics Professor position, and why are they important?
To thrive as a Statistics Professor, you need a deep understanding of statistical theory, applied statistics, and a PhD in statistics or a closely related field. Proficiency with statistical software such as R, SAS, SPSS, or Python, and experience publishing peer-reviewed research are highly valued. Excellent communication, mentoring, and classroom management skills help build rapport with students and facilitate effective learning. These skills are essential for delivering complex material clearly, conducting research, and mentoring the next generation of statisticians.
What are the typical daily responsibilities of a Statistics Professor?
Statistics Professors typically divide their time between teaching undergraduate and graduate courses, conducting research, publishing academic papers, and advising students. They often develop and update course materials, hold office hours to support student learning, and participate in departmental meetings or academic committees. Collaboration with other faculty members and supervising student research projects are also common aspects of the role. This mix of teaching, research, and service helps maintain a dynamic and intellectually engaging work environment.
What is a Statistics Professor job?
A Statistics Professor is an academic professional who teaches, researches, and applies statistical methods in various fields. They typically work at universities or colleges, instructing students in probability, data analysis, and statistical theory. Their responsibilities include designing courses, conducting research, publishing findings, and mentoring students. Some professors also collaborate with industries or government agencies to solve real-world data problems.

The University of Akron is seeking a full-time Assistant Professor, Statistics for the Department of Statistics. Responsibilities include teaching and developing curriculum for core courses, as well as teaching and developing elective courses in area of expertise. Conduct research in their areas of specialization and related areas that is publishable in recognized journals and/or worthy of external funding. Develop research collaborations with other institutions of higher education or research in northeast Ohio and beyond. Show potential in their teaching and research for reaching out into and benefiting the under-served communities in Akron and northeast Ohio (such as those in our local urban school systems or local community organizations).
Subject to Collective Bargaining Agreement Requirements
Requirements
A Ph.D. or equivalent terminal degree in statistics, applied statistics or biostatistics. Demonstrated teaching potential and evidence of interest in teaching at both undergraduate and graduate levels. Potential for research productivity that can be disseminated in quality peer-reviewed journals.
